The NIC Board of Global Ministries thanks the more than 60 churches who helped fill the truck for the Annual Conference mission challenge. We collected nearly 4,500 pounds (and still counting) of most-needed items for the Midwest Mission Distribution Center (MMDC)! An additional $700 plus in cash was donated. Special thanks to the youth and adult volunteers from Our Redeemer's UMC in Schaumburg who helped take in the donations, even in the rain. The board is working with the Midwest Mission Distribution Center to accept the above "Most Needed Items" and any MMDC kits, treadle sewing machines, gently used hand tools, and new or slightly used medical supplies and equipment. MMDC typically sends medical supplies, including wheelchairs, walkers, crutches, canes, orthopedic supplies and shower chairs internationally.
Drop off your donations at the MMDC truck located in the east parking lot outside the Schaumburg Convention Center during Annual Conference on
Wednesday, June 8, 11 am - 4 pm and Thursday, June 9, 7 am - 2 pm.
Please Note: MMDC is unable to accept medications, bedside commodes, electric sewing machines, power or rusty tools, tricycles, scooters, bike parts, or any bike that is rusty or cannot be repaired.
